The event then proceeded with the handover of vacant possession to lot owners at the completed Phase 1 of NSIP. This achievement makes NSIP the first development under Selangor’s Integrated Development Region in South Selangor (IDRISS) to reach the VP stage, marking an important step forward in the region’s industrial development.

Phase 1 comprises 280 solar-equipped industrial units and has recorded a take-up rate of nearly 90%, highlighting strong demand for strategically located and future-ready industrial properties. The strong take-up also reflects growing interest among businesses in industrial developments that combine modern facilities with sustainability features.

Meanwhile, NCT Alliance officially launched KM2 under Phase 2, representing the next stage of NSIP’s expansion. The development comprises 241 industrial units, offering a broader selection of detached, semi-detached, cluster and terrace factories, as well as industrial land parcels designed to cater to different business and manufacturing requirements.

Spanning approximately 910 acres of prime land with a total gross development value (GDV) of RM10.2 billion, NSIP is the first development under the IDRISS master plan. The project is positioned as a key component in transforming South Selangor into a strategic industrial corridor capable of attracting high-impact investments.

Infrastructure development also reached an important milestone with the official handover of Jalan Langat Lestari. Completed ahead of schedule by NCT Building & Civil Engineering Sdn Bhd, the project is expected to improve connectivity to surrounding areas while supporting NSIP’s readiness for commercial operations.

NCT Alliance also received the Master Services Agreement for Managed Industrial Park (MIP) from Majlis Perbandaran Kuala Langat (MPKL), formalising the implementation of the MIP model at NSIP. The model integrates centralised park management, security and digital services to create a more efficient operating environment for businesses and tenants.

Among the park’s smart features are a Smart Command Centre, intelligent building management systems, integrated digital solutions and 5G connectivity. NSIP also includes an AI-managed Centralised Labour Quarter (CLQ), designed to provide quality accommodation for workers within the industrial development.

Sustainability remains a key component of NSIP’s master plan. Positioned as Malaysia’s largest GreenRE-certified ESG-managed industrial park, the development incorporates solar power generation, rainwater harvesting systems, electric vehicle charging facilities and a 100-year flood mitigation plan.

These initiatives are designed to reduce environmental impact while improving operational efficiency and resilience. They also support NCT Alliance’s wider sustainability objectives and align with the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als (UNSDGs) and Malaysia’s National Energy Transition Roadmap (NETR).
